Analysis

Zimbabwe recorded 0 t for semi-chemical wood pulp (1961-2016) β€” production in 2016. That is the lowest value across all 46 years on record.

That represents a change of down 100.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, semi-chemical wood pulp (1961-2016) β€” production in Zimbabwe peaked at 31,000 t in 2006 and was at its lowest, 0 t, in 2010.

That places Zimbabwe 32nd out of 80 countries with data for 2016,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1970s 4,911 t 4,000 t 9,000 t 9
1980s 12,000 t 7,000 t 20,000 t 10
1990s 22,000 t 22,000 t 22,000 t 10
2000s 23,500 t 15,000 t 31,000 t 10
2010s 0 t 0 t 0 t 7

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
